New Improved Taskbar :

There was lot of demand from public to have good customizable and stable Taskbar, so here it is, with reference to first screen and rest :

SL5

SL6

One more thing I would like to mention that, there is not such "Quick Launch" stuff now, whatever Items you feel good you can drag drop those on taskbar to made them Quick .

You still have Thumbnail preview in Taskbar like Vista where you can see a simple snapshot of application which is active.

Now with Windows 7 , more spice is added to it, now you can see a small "Cross" red button on Thumbnail preview also where you can close certain application from preview itself.

Also a small up arrow now pops up with the recent files which have been open using that particular application.

To make certain application as "Quick" in Taskbar,now you have a option of "Pin this program to Taskbar".

Improved UAC :

There was only two states in Vista as Turn on or Turn off UAC, something interesting and different here, see this :

SL10

Now it comes with various states starting from "Always Notify" to "Never Notify" and you can adjust these with scroll bar, it do shows description of each level in right side yellowish box.
